Assertion (A): Amoeba is reproduced by fission. Reason (R): All unicellular organisms are reproduced by asexual methods.

A

Both (A) and (R) are individually true and R is the correct explanation of A

B

Both (A) and (R) are individually true and R is not the correct explanation of A

C

A is true but R is false

D

A is false but R is true

Correct Answer: Option C

Explanation

1. Assertion (A) is true. Amoeba, a unicellular organism, primarily reproduces asexually through binary fission, where the parent cell divides into two daughter cells. 2. Reason (R) is false. While many unicellular organisms reproduce primarily by asexual methods (like fission, budding), some can also reproduce sexually (e.g., Paramecium through conjugation, yeast through sexual spores under certain conditions). Therefore, it's not true that *all* unicellular organisms reproduce *only* by asexual methods. 3. Since A is true and R is false, the correct option is (C).
